SSL证书是一种用于加密和保护网站信息的数字证书,它在互联网上起着重要的作用。如何正确地跳转SSL证书是每个网站管理员都应该了解的内容。
首先,我们需要了解为什么需要跳转SSL证书。SSL证书可以确保用户与网站之间的通信安全,防止敏感信息被黑客窃取。当网站安装了SSL证书后,我们需要确保用户访问网站时自动跳转到HTTPS协议,以确保数据的安全传输。
跳转SSL证书的方法有多种,最常用的方法是通过服务器配置文件进行跳转。以下是一些常见的服务器配置文件的跳转方法:
1. Apache服务器:在Apache服务器的配置文件中,可以使用Rewrite模块来进行跳转。可以在配置文件的VirtualHost部分添加以下代码来进行跳转:
```
RewriteEngine On
RewriteCond %{HTTPS} off
R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301]
```
2. Nginx服务器:在Nginx服务器的配置文件中,可以使用server部分的location块来进行跳转。可以在配置文件的server部分添加以下代码来进行跳转:
```
server {
listen 80;
server_name example.com;
return 301 https://$server_name$request_uri;
}
```
3. IIS服务器:在IIS服务器的配置文件中,可以使用URL重定向模块来进行跳转。可以在配置文件的system.webServer部分添加以下代码来进行跳转:
```
```
无论使用哪种服务器,以上代码都会将HTTP协议跳转到HTTPS协议,并返回301永久重定向状态码,以告诉搜索引擎和浏览器新的网站地址。
总结起来,跳转SSL证书是非常重要的,可以保护网站用户的隐私和敏感信息。网站管理员可以通过配置服务器文件来进行跳转,并确保用户访问网站时自动跳转到HTTPS协议。希望本文能对大家有所帮助。
2、本站所有文章、图片、资源等如果未标明原创,均为收集自互联网公开资源;分享的图片、资源、视频等,出镜模特均为成年女性正常写真内容,版权归原作者所有,仅作为个人学习、研究以及欣赏!如有涉及下载请24小时内删除;
3、如果您发现本站上有侵犯您的权益的作品,请与我们取得联系,我们会及时修改、删除并致以最深的歉意。邮箱: i-hu#(#换@)foxmail.com